In every culture and in every age, there have always been people who have recognised, felt and understood the importance of spiritual beings. Every culture around the world has names for these invisible beings. In Hindi and the ancient oriental language Sanskrit, one word is used to describe many different types of Spirits and living patterns and that's deva. There can be a deva for something as small as a tiny flower and as large as a planet. These devas work with the living things of nature but also the inner world of concepts, thoughts and inspiration. So you have Devas of communication, justice and commerce!
In semi-scientific language, these are also called energetic blueprints or morphogenetic fields but quite simply it's that everything has an essence and inspiration, a spirit and your business has a spirit of its own.
